Types of Rock Anchors



Williams AnchorsWilliams Anchors
A selection of rock supports are used in construction and design projects, each developed to satisfy specific load demands and ecological problems. The most typical types include mechanical anchors, resin supports, and grouted supports.




Mechanical anchors, such as development screws, rely upon the physical deformation of the anchor body to develop friction against the rock surface area. These are suitable for applications calling for immediate load-bearing ability. Material anchors include making use of a chemical adhesive to bond the support to the rock. This type offers exceptional tons transfer and is particularly efficient in broken or unstable rock problems.


Grouted supports, usually referred to as dirt nails, are installed by piercing an opening, inserting a steel pole, and afterwards loading the annular space with cement grout (Williams Anchors). This approach guarantees strong adhesion to the bordering rock, making it suitable for high-load applications, including incline stablizing and retaining frameworks


Various other specialized anchors consist of post-installed rock supports and helical supports, which are made for certain geotechnical obstacles. Understanding the various sorts of rock anchors is vital for picking the proper solution that guarantees security and sturdiness in building tasks.
